Simple Admission Requirements

  • Age: 15 or older
  • GPA: 2.5 or higher (unweighted)
  • Maturity: Ready for college-level responsibility
  • Approval: High school transcript required

That’s it! No SAT/ACT required. No lengthy application essays. Just motivated students ready to excel.

Smart Financial Investment

Compare the Savings:

  • ACU Concurrent: $65 per credit hour
  • ACU Regular Tuition: $1,095 per credit hour
  • Average Private College: $1,500+ per credit hour

Example: Taking two classes (6 credits) saves you over $6,000 compared to taking them after high school!

Frequently Asked Questions

“Can I take concurrent classes if I’m homeschooled?”
Absolutely! Many homeschool students thrive in our program.

“Do these credits transfer to other colleges?”
Yes, our accredited courses transfer to most universities.

“How many courses can I take?”
Most students take 1-2 courses per semester while balancing high school.

“What if I struggle with college-level work?”
Our professors understand you’re still learning. Support is always available.
